<a href="http://www.railpictures.ca?attachment_id=50637" target="_blank"> <img src='http://www.railpictures.ca/wp-content/uploads/2022/12/PSX_20220815_111240_edited-200x150.jpg' class='ps_images' alt='Being too young, without a driver&#039;s license, and living in an urban area, my archive of GMD-1s is fairly small. Any remaining opportunity I have to shoot one I take full advantage of, CN 1440 being one of them. In 2020, CN retired and sold off its entire GMD-1 fleet as well as some other locomotives such as a few C40-8 variants and yard power.  CN sold 1440 to SSR (Stewart Southern) who would slowly strip it down for parts to use on their own locomotives and/or sell. Only a few weeks after this photo was taken the unit would be stripped to nothing and scrapped. Although it was disappointing to see it go, the shot I managed is more than enough to keep me happy '  height='150' width='200' /></a><br>
